Merchant of Tennis Named Official Sports Retailer and Stringer of Rogers Cup March 25, 2008 Tennis merchandiser also becomes Official Silver Sponsor as part of three-year deal Tennis Canada announced Tuesday that tennis specialty retailer The Merchant of Tennis has agreed to a three-year partnership to be the Official Sports Retailer, Official Stringer and Official Silver Sponsor of the Rogers Cup event in Toronto. “We are excited to have Merchant of Tennis as the official retailer, stringer and silver sponsor of the Rogers Cup in Toronto,” said Greg Wood, vice-president, corporate partnerships, Tennis Canada. “This is a company that is truly passionate and dedicated to tennis at all levels. To receive support from them will enhance the Rogers Cup event for players, fans and everyone involved. We welcome this partnership with Merchant of Tennis and look forward to another amazing tournament this summer.” The Merchant of Tennis operates two stores in the Toronto and Oakville, Ontario areas specializing in high-quality tennis merchandise and professional services. As part of the agreement, Merchant of Tennis will station numerous retail booths around the venue establishing a dominant presence and creating an engaging environment for fans. In addition, they will provide an on-site stringing service for all qualifying and main draw players participating in the event. “We are thrilled to be part of a world-class event such as the Rogers Cup tournament,” said Pam Horwood, Merchant of Tennis founder and owner. “We are very focused on making this a fun and memorable retail experience for the fans and we are committed to providing professional level stringing for all tournament players.” Merchant of Tennis has a history of reaching out to the tennis community by participating in various charity events and thus has also agreed to involve itself in fundraising initiatives with Tennis Canada’s Tennis Matters Campaign. This new partnership will be on full display when the men of the ATP Tour return for the Rogers Cup at the Rexall Centre in Toronto from July 19-27, 2008. |
